From a technical perspective, Chainlink often trades within an accumulation structure characterized by the formation of higher lows as broader market liquidity begins to return. Key indicators include the 200-day moving average, which, when upheld, indicates a positive long-term outlook. Additionally, the weekly Relative Strength Index (RSI) can help gauge market sentiment—typically indicating controlled accumulation when neutral to rising, aligning with LINK’s infrastructure profile.
Volume metrics also play a crucial role in confirming price trends. An increase in trading volume during upward price movements supports sustainable trends, in contrast to weak volume rallies that are likely prone to reversal. Fibonacci retracement levels often reveal where sellers might defend previous price distributions, suggesting that price breakouts may be gradual rather than instantaneous.
